Demonstration of Supplemental Nitrogen on Furrow Irrigated Soybeans in Mississippi

Objective

  • Evaluate the effect of supplemental nitrogen (N) applied at the R3 growth stage on yield of highly managed furrow irrigated Pioneer® brand soybeans grown on light- and heavy-textured soils in the Mississippi Delta. 

Study Description

Plot Layout: Field-length blocks 
Experimental Design:      Non-replicated strip trial
Number of Locations: 2
Soil Type: 1 sandy loam location
1 heavy clay location
Nitrogen Treatments
Applied at R3 Growth Stage:     
Non-treated
75 lbs/acre ammonium sulfate (AMS)
2 gal/acre 25-0-0 foliar N fertilizer
Pioneer® Variety: 93Y92 (RR)
Cooperator: Livingston Farms, Leland, Miss.

Results

  • Supplemental N appeared to be more beneficial at the sandy loam site and of little benefit at the heavy clay location.
  • Soybeans were most responsive to 75 lbs/acre AMS at the sandy loam site where yield with the AMS treatment was 20+ bu/acre higher than the non-treated control.
  • Foliar N supplement at the sandy loam site resulted in a 4 bu/acre yield increase compared to the non-treated control.
  • This study was a non-replicated trial conducted for demonstrational and educational purposes. Further investigations are warranted to validate these findings.
  • Future replicated studies will focus on the potential benefit of supplemental N and sulfur on light-textured, low organic matter soils of the Mississippi Alluvial Flood Plain.
